  • Patent number: 11986815
    Abstract: The present disclosure relates processes and systems for producing and/or purifying 68Ga from an irradiated substrate of 68Zn. In some embodiments, the process rely on the use two cation-exchange chromatography columns to separate 68Ga from 68Zn and other radionuclides and metallic impurities. The process achieves a high overall yield of 68Ga and a high effective molar activity while being implementable in a time compatible with the short half-life of 68Ga. In additional embodiments, the process is implemented by an automated system.

  • Patent number: 6919484
    Abstract: The subject invention provides convenient, regiospecific and highly stereoselective addition of SF5Cl in high yield to a variety of alkenes and alkynes.
